Has some distressing images. Israeli troops are still hunting down armed palestinians. More than 30 hours after their biggest and bloodiest breakout from gaza into israel itself. One of the worlds most advanced militaries taken by surprise. By hamas, a militant group kept behind barriers that were supposed to stop this happening. Their attack, as brutal as it was brazen. Hundreds killed. For israel, that has included scores of unarmed civilians as well as of soldiers. Already, the largest loss of life in decades. Here, the bodies of an israeli family shot dead waiting to be identified and buried. Hamas has taken dozens of hostages, too. Like this 85 year old grandmother, whisked away by militants in a golf cart. Families, too, among them this mans wife and their five year old and two year old daughters.
